Key Factors Influencing Analyst Opinions on PFG

Several key factors consistently influenced the analysts' opinions on Principal Financial Group (PFG). These include macroeconomic conditions, PFG's financial performance, and company-specific developments.

  • Macroeconomic Conditions: Fluctuations in interest rates significantly impact PFG's investment income. Rising inflation also presents challenges, affecting both investment returns and operating costs. Strong economic growth, however, can positively influence demand for PFG's products and services.

  • PFG's Financial Performance: Analysts closely scrutinize PFG's earnings reports, revenue growth, and profitability. Consistent growth in these areas generally leads to more positive ratings and higher price targets. Conversely, disappointing financial results can trigger downgrades and lower price predictions.

  • Company-Specific Factors: The success or failure of new product launches, strategic initiatives (like mergers and acquisitions), and regulatory changes all play a pivotal role in shaping analyst sentiment. For example, successful diversification into new markets can boost investor confidence, while regulatory hurdles can introduce uncertainty.

Positive and Negative Sentiment Towards Principal Financial Group (PFG)

Analyst opinions on PFG present a mixed but generally positive outlook.

Positive Sentiment: Analysts frequently highlight PFG's strong balance sheet, its diversified revenue streams across insurance and investment management, and the potential for growth in key market segments. The experienced management team and proven track record also contribute to the positive sentiment.

Negative Sentiment: Concerns exist regarding exposure to market volatility, the competitive pressures within the financial services industry, and potential regulatory risks. Dependence on specific market segments also poses a risk.
